UPDATE: South Ave in La Crosse to close for emergency water main repairs
LA CROSSE (WKBT) — South Avenue will close to all through traffic starting Tuesday to address an emergency water main break.
The closure will be between 7th Street and Green Bay Street, which runs along Gundersen Health System’s campus.
A detour will be posted to route traffic around the project. Officials anticipate work to be done on Sept. 10.

LA CROSSE (WKBT) — A lane on South Avenue is closed as water utility crews work on a main break.
The closure is on the right-hand, northbound lane of the 1900 block right in front of Gundersen Health System. No intersections are affected by the closure.
They city says motorists can expect delays and backups on nearby side streets.
The project is estimated to be complete by Sept. 8.
